Weather in March

The first month of the spring, March, is a frosty month in Callimont, Pennsylvania, with an average temperature fluctuating between 45°F (7.2°C) and 28.9°F (-1.7°C).

Temperature

As March arrives, a rise in the average high-temperature is observed, moving from a cold 35.8°F (2.1°C) in February to a frosty 45°F (7.2°C). During the month of March, Callimont's nighttime temperature lowers to an average of 28.9°F (-1.7°C).

Humidity

In Callimont, the average relative humidity in March is 82%.

Rainfall

In Callimont, Pennsylvania, during March, the rain falls for 13.4 days and regularly aggregates up to 3.07" (78mm) of precipitation. In Callimont, during the entire year, the rain falls for 183.2 days and collects up to 35.94" (913m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all. In Callimont, Pennsylvania, in March, during 11.7 snowfall days, 6.97" (177mm) of snow is typically accumulated. In Callimont, Pennsylvania, during the entire year, snow falls for 68.3 days and aggregates up to 33.39" (848m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in March is 11h and 59min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:47 am and sunset at 6:08 pm EST. On the last day of March, in Callimont, Pennsylvania, sunrise is at 6:59 am and sunset at 7:39 pm EDT.

Sunshine

In Callimont, the average sunshine in March is 5.4h.

UV index

January through March,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index in Callimont.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
